Buying Guide: How To Choose The Right Screw Plug Heater Or Socket Adapter

This buying guide covers the main factors to weigh when selecting between glow plug kits, socket adapters, and shore power inlets that are sometimes described as “screw plug heaters” or related accessories.

Define The Exact Use Case

  • If You Mean A Diesel Glow Plug: Choose a kit compatible with your heater model and rated for the heater’s voltage and power. Verify physical dimensions, thread type, and connector style.
  • If You Mean A Screw‑In Light Socket Adapter: Determine whether you need temporary power, multiple outlets, or independent control of a bulb. Confirm lamp holder type (E26/E27) and available clearance for adapters.
  • If You Mean Shore Power Or Inlet For A Heater: Select an inlet rated for the amperage you require and with appropriate environmental protection (weatherproof covers, corrosion‑resistant contacts).

Electrical Rating And Load Capacity

  • Adapters Often List A Maximum Wattage Or Current: Typical E26 adapters are rated around 1250W / 125VAC. Ensure your combined appliance load stays well below that rating for continuous use.
  • Circuit Limitations: The lamp holder and branch circuit on a residential lighting circuit may be fused or breaker‑protected at 15A or 20A — but continuous loads should stay below safe thresholds.
  • Glow Plug Heaters Require Matching Voltage (12V) And Should Be Installed Per Heater Manufacturer Guidance.

Material, Heat Resistance, And Safety Features

  • Look For Flame‑Retardant PBT Or Equivalent Housings And High‑Conductivity Brass Contacts For Socket Adapters.
  • Ceramic Fuses Or Thermal Fuses Provide Extra Protection Against Overcurrent In Socket Adapters.
  • For Shore Inlets, Nickel‑Plated Contacts And Sealing Gaskets Help Resist Corrosion And Water Ingress.

Compatibility And Mechanical Fit

  • Verify E26/E27 Thread Fit For Light Socket Adapters; check that the adapter won’t block nearby switches or fixtures.
  • For Glow Plug Kits, confirm screw size, sealing surfaces, and electrical connector type match the heater assembly.
  • For Inlets, measure mounting depth and flange dimensions to ensure a secure installation location.

Installation And Maintenance Considerations

  • Socket Adapters: Install with power off and use only in fixtures rated for the adapter’s load. Periodically inspect for discoloration, heat damage, or loose contacts.
  • Glow Plug Replacements: Follow manufacturer torque specs, use proper gaskets, and test for proper heater ignition function after replacement.
  • Shore Power Inlets: Seal cable penetrations, use properly rated conduit or cable, and verify overcurrent protection on the supply side.

Safety And Regulatory Compliance

  • Choose products with relevant safety marks or certification statements where available and follow local electrical codes for any hard‑wired or permanent installations.
  • Avoid Using Adapters To Circumvent Proper Outlet Installation For Permanent Loads; use them for temporary or light‑duty applications only unless specifically rated for continuous service.

Comparison Perspectives

  • Durability Perspective: Stainless components and nickel‑plated contacts resist corrosion; ceramic fuses withstand thermal cycles better than plastic fuses.
  • Performance Perspective: Glow plug kits impact heater ignition speed and combustion efficiency; socket adapters only extend access to power and do not alter circuit performance.
  • Safety Perspective: Independent switches and built‑in fuses reduce operator error risks; proper weatherproofing is critical for outdoor power inlets.

When evaluating options, balance functional needs (number of outlets, independent control, vehicle vs. home use), electrical safety ratings, and the mechanical fit for your existing fixtures or heater units. For heater repairs, match OEM specifications; for power access, prioritize rated materials and overcurrent protection.
